Case Consortium @ Columbia Announces First Sustainable Development Case

 
March 17, 2014 - PRLog -- The Case Consortium @ Columbia is happy to introduce our first case on sustainable development.

The case, Côte Sud Initiative: Integrated Development in Haiti, takes students into the world of international sustainable development. It looks at the challenges that confront a comprehensive development project (environment, education, health etc.) in the south of Haiti in 2012.

The case will draw students into the world of international donors, intergovernmental organizations, academic institutions, nongovernmental organizations and a national government all pursuing sustainable development goals.

Ask students to consider what is required to implement ambitious and comprehensive development projects in an unstable political context. What kind of skills are required to negotiate such an environment? What role does science play in development projects?

This case includes interviews with members of the Columbia Earth Institute who worked firsthand on a major sustainable development project in Haiti.
